The population of Plainville was 257 at the 2000 census.
Built near a vein of clay useful in the manufacture of bricks and with a railroad line passing through the city, Plainville grew as a brick-building city through the 20th century.
In the late 70's, the manufacture of brick became cheaper in other markets, leading to the Plainville Brick Company gearing down its brick production operations.
However, the Plainville Brick Company still operates as a distribution point for specialty brick products.
